Diagnose and Fix WordPress Site Crashing Due to Server Configuration Issue

“Diagnose why a client's custom WordPress site keeps crashing and fix the underlying server configuration issue”

Summary · Diagnose and fix recurring crashes on a client's custom WordPress site caused by a server configuration issue

AI verdict · good

AI is a strong diagnostic assistant for WordPress server issues — it can parse logs, identify common misconfigurations, and generate targeted fix steps quickly. However, it cannot access the server directly, cannot see live state, and struggles with unusual or host-specific failure modes. A technically capable human must execute and verify everything, so AI alone is insufficient but meaningfully accelerates a competent operator.

AI-assisted log analysis and configuration diagnosis eliminates the slow trial-and-error search phase, compressing what typically takes a solo expert an hour or more of research into minutes.

Solo Expert
Hire a freelance specialist, day rate, scoped per job
1–4 hours $150–$500 depending on complexity and whether the fix is straightforward (e.g., memory limit, PHP-FPM misconfiguration) or deep (e.g., OPcache, NGINX tuning, faulty hosting stack) A skilled WordPress developer or sysadmin will know where to look — error logs, server resource limits, plugin conflicts, cron pile-ups, and host-level restrictions. Diagnosis is usually faster than the fix. Calendar wait can be days even for urgent work; many freelancers in this niche are booked or slow to respond to new clients. Scope can expand quickly if the root cause turns out to be a hosting provider limitation requiring migration. One revision is usually included, but if the crash recurs the engagement scope is ambiguous. high

AI
AI (Claude / Agent)
AI plus competent human review
30–90 minutes total (AI analysis plus human review and execution) $5–$20 in AI tool costs; human time is the dominant cost at $50–$150 for a technically capable reviewer executing recommendations AI can rapidly analyze error logs, PHP error output, NGINX/Apache configs, and wp-config.php if a competent human pastes them in. It can identify common culprits — memory exhaustion, max_execution_time, OPcache misconfiguration, runaway cron, plugin conflicts — and produce targeted remediation steps. Failure modes: AI cannot actually SSH into the server, cannot see live server state, and may confidently suggest fixes that don't apply to the specific hosting stack. Human must execute every command and verify results. AI output quality degrades sharply if the crash is caused by something unusual (hardware failure, undocumented host-level restriction, corrupted MySQL innodb). Best used as a force-multiplier for a technically capable human, not a replacement for one. high
